Statistical genetic analysis of serological measures of common, chronic infections in Alaska Native participants in the GOCADAN study.
Genetic epidemiology - 1 Nov 2013
Rubicz Rohina, Zhu Jianhui, Laston Sandra, Cole Shelley A, Voruganti V Saroja, Ebbesson Sven O E, Howard Barbara V, Maccluer Jean W, Davidson Michael, Umans Jason G, Comuzzie Anthony G, Göring Harald H H
Abstract excerpt
This paper describes genetic investigations of seroreactivity to five common infectious pathogens in the Genetics of Coronary Artery Disease in Alaska Natives (GOCADAN) study. Antibody titers and seroprevalence were available for 495 to 782 (depending on the phenotype) family members at two time...
